Abstract

Road congestion and heavy traffic in cities are one of the most annoying problems of urbanization. Several projects and management systems have tried to overcome this problem, but no feasible solution has been devised yet. Modern traffic management systems are heavily dependent on traffic lights. But, traffic lights deployed nowadays work on obsolete logic of fixed time cycles. It is therefore extremely important to find an alternate approach for solving this problem. The proposed system makes use of sensors to detect traffic density at crossroads and reinforcement learning-based STLS algorithm to schedule traffic lights.
